SR9 postcode area · Sunderland

The SR9 postcode district spans 3 neighbourhoods (MSOAs) in Sunderland. Area Scores range from 0 to 77 across them. Every full SR9 postcode falls within one of the neighbourhoods below.

In summary

There is a sharp split within the SR9 district: Herrington & Doxford scores 78 out of 100 (#1,513 of 6,856 nationally) while Hendon & Docks sits at 0 — neighbours on the map, 78 points apart on the index. It mixes both ends of the national picture — 1 neighbourhood in the least-deprived third of England and 2 in the most-deprived third. House prices stretch as far as the scores do: medians run from £73,500 in Hendon & Docks to £209,950 in Herrington & Doxford — a 2.9× gap within the SR9 district.
